[MARKET UPDATE] Stocks sold and oil bid after WSJ reports Saudi and Kuwait lift restrictions on US military access to its bases and airspace
Saudi Arabia and Kuwait lift restrictions on US military access to bases and airspace, via WSJ; US looking to restart Project Freedom to unblock Strait of Hormuz
Iran Foreign Minister Araghchi criticized the unilateral and provocative resolution submitted by the US and the Gulf on the situation in the Strait of Hormuz, Tasnim reports

- Note, at the same time, Iran Foreign Minister criticized the "unilateral and provocative" resolution submitted by the US and Gulf on the situation in the Strait of Hormuz.
This development is fostering a risk-off sentiment reflected in stock sell-offs while simultaneously driving demand for oil, likely due to anticipated impacts on oil supply and security in the region.
